Greater Family Health Nationally Recognized as Quality Leader

Elgin, IL – Greater Family Health was recognized by U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) Secretary Sylvia Burwell today as a Health Center Quality Leader.

Greater Family Health has therefore been awarded additional federal funding for being both a Clinical Quality Improver and a Health Center Quality Leader. Greater Family Health is 1 of only 14 Community Health Centers in Illinois to be recognized as a Quality Leader, receiving the 5th highest awarded amount in Illinois, amongst 42 eligible organizations.

Citing Greater Family Health’s proven track record of clinical quality improvement and provision of the high quality primary care services, Greater Family Health was specifically recognized for demonstrating at least 10% improvement in at least 1 clinical quality measure year-over-year, for being among the top 30 percent of all Health Centers for achievement of the best overall clinical outcomes, and for demonstrating the ability to focus on quality in all aspects of clinical operations.

Using 2013 data, HHS cited Greater Family Health as a proven leader in areas such as chronic disease management, preventive care and use of Electronic Health Records to report quality data.

‘A review of our history indicates that Greater Family Health has long been a leader in the provision of quality primary health care services’ said Bob Tanner, Greater Family Health President/CEO. ‘I can only again point to the skill, compassion, dedication and commitment to excellence demonstrated by our providers and staff on a daily basis as the reason for this recognition’ he continued.

Greater Family Health is accredited by The Joint Commission, indicating compliance with the highest quality standards of health care in the United States, certified as a Patient Centered/Primary Care Medical Home and provides care regardless of the patient’s ability to pay. The organization offers care via 7 full-time Health Centers and an additional 22 part-time locations through the efforts of over 50 Licensed Independent Practitioners and over 150 supportive personnel. In Calendar Year 2014, Greater Family Health will provide care to about 38,000 different persons through over 120,000 appointments.
